The Versatile Hybrid Shoe is a convertible footwear product that lets users transform a slider sandal into a fully-enclosed shoe by attaching or detaching its upper with a zipper. Designed for consumers facing varied weather or activity conditions, it aims to combine the casual comfort of a sandal with the support and protection of a sneaker. The main benefits are convenience and versatility: one pair of shoes can serve dual roles, saving space and cost by reducing the need to carry or purchase multiple shoes. By using a detachable sneaker or loafer-style upper over a sandal-like base, it appeals to travelers or anyone needing both breathability and sturdiness in one shoe. The design emphasizes cost-effectiveness, ease of switching (thanks to the robust zipper mechanism), and sustainability by minimizing footwear waste. Overall, this hybrid footwear is intended to simplify users’ lives in changing environments while offering comfort akin to both sandals and sneakers.
Problem
The invention addresses the inconvenience of needing both sandals and shoes for different conditions. Consumers often face a choice between open footwear and closed footwear, which can be impractical when weather or activities change. By solving the need to carry or buy multiple pairs, it aims to make transitions between casual and more demanding environments smoother.

Trends Impact
The design aligns with sustainability and minimalism trends, as it reduces the number of shoes needed and cuts material waste. It also fits a convenience/multi-use product trend. The description mentions material efficiency and sustainability explicitly, reflecting eco-friendly fashion trends.
